Transaction ef2d86ba809892b2381fdc587b299b16a75934bbd57fd462afe138d44a2ef785

1 Input
2 Outputs
  • ef2d86ba809892b2381fdc587b299b16a75934bbd57fd462afe138d44a2ef785:0
  • value  3931042
    address  3BFkn9DEGWMjaQdkwpkXbQEHHG2f1vnYRW
  • ef2d86ba809892b2381fdc587b299b16a75934bbd57fd462afe138d44a2ef785:1
  • value  2669797
    address  3Dg4SEatgBMm56NukiWtH3DjsMosR1LqEh